logo

导出SQL Server数据库:方法和策略

作者:梅琳marlin2023.11.08 16:04浏览量:24

简介:导出SQLserver数据库表和数据:关键步骤和策略

导出SQLserver数据库表和数据:关键步骤和策略
在数据驱动的现代世界中,数据库扮演着核心角色。其中,SQL Server是一个广泛使用的数据库管理系统,具有强大的功能和易用性。有时候,我们需要将SQL Server中的数据库表和数据导出到另一个系统或文件中。这篇文章将详细介绍如何导出SQL Server数据库表和数据,强调重要的步骤和策略。
导出SQL Server数据库表

  1. 选择合适的工具:首先,你需要一个可以连接到SQL Server并能够执行查询的工具。这样的工具很多,如Microsoft SQL Server Management Studio (SSMS),或者你也可以使用在线的数据库管理工具,如phpMyAdmin。
  2. 查询数据库结构:在工具中,你可以运行SELECT * FROM sys.tables来获取所有数据库的表名。
  3. 导出表结构:对于每个你想导出的表,你可以运行SELECT * FROM sys.columns WHERE object_id = OBJECT_ID('table_name')来获取表的列名。
  4. 导出数据:你可以运行一个SELECT * INTO outfile.csv FROM table_name语句来导出表的数据。这会将表的所有行导出到一个CSV文件中。
    导出SQL Server数据库数据
  5. 选择正确的工具:一些常用的工具包括SQL Server Management Studio (SSMS),以及一些第三方的数据导出工具,如Redgate SQL Data Compare。
  6. 连接到源和目标数据库:在工具中,你需要设置源数据库(你希望从中导出数据的数据库)和目标数据库(你希望将数据导入的数据库)。
  7. 选择要导出的数据:在工具中,你可以通过点击或拖拽来选择你想要导出的表或查询的结果。
  8. 设置导出选项:大多数工具都会让你选择导出数据的格式(如CSV,SQL脚本等)以及是否包括表结构。根据你的需要选择合适的选项。
  9. 开始导出:一旦你完成了所有的设置,点击“导出”或类似的按钮来开始数据导出过程。工具应该会显示一个进度条来让你知道导出进程的进度。
  10. 验证导出数据:数据导出后,你应该立即检查导出的数据以确保其准确性。如果发现任何问题,你应该立即停止并重新进行导出操作。
    策略和建议
  11. 备份你的数据:在进行任何导出操作之前,始终建议先备份你的数据。这可以防止由于错误操作或其他不可预见的问题导致的数据丢失。
  12. 使用正确的工具:不同的工具有不同的功能和优缺点。根据你的需求选择最合适的工具。
  13. 理解你的数据:在导出数据之前,你应该尽可能地理解你的数据。这包括了解数据的结构(如列名和数据类型),以及数据的含义和用途。
  14. 验证你的工作:在完成数据导出后,始终建议验证你的工作。这可以确保数据的准确性和完整性。
  15. 记录你的过程:如果你在进行复杂的操作或过程,建议你记录下你做了什么以及你是如何做的。这可以帮助你在以后重复这个过程,或者帮助其他人进行同样的操作。

相关文章推荐

发表评论

活动